The Application Process Obtaining a Norwegian motorist's license includes several actions, and understanding them can help simplify the procedure. Here is a step-by-step breakdown: Eligibility Check: Ensure you satisfy the minimum age requirement for your desired license classification. Theoretical Course:
Enroll in a theoretical driving course, which covers traffic laws, road indications, and safe driving practices.Medical Examination: Undergo a medical examination to assess your physical fitness to drive. This normally includes a vision test and basic health assessment. Practical Training: Enroll in driving lessons with a licensed driving trainer. The number of lessons differs depending upon the individual's ability level.Theory Test: Pass thetheoretical examination by demonstrating knowledge of traffic laws and road safety. Driving Test: Successfully complete a practical driving test to showcase yourdriving skills in real-world conditions. License Issuance: Upon passing the tests, submit your application for the driver's license, and await its issuance. InNorway, there are numerous driving schools, called"kjøreskole,"that specialize inhelping individuals obtain theirchauffeur's license. Choosing the ideal driving school iscrucial for numerous factors:Qualified Instructors: They offer skilled trainers knowledgeable about thedriving test requirements. Structured Learning: Driving schools offer structured courses that include both theory and practice. Support: Instructors supplycustomized feedback and support,making it simpler for students to understand challenging ideas. Often Asked Questions(FAQs)1. The length of time does it take to get a Norwegian driver's license? The time varies based on individual circumstances, however usually, it takes 3-6 months from beginning the application to getting the license. 2. Can I drive in Norway with a foreign chauffeur's license? Yes, if your license is from an EU/EEA country. Other foreign licenses stand for approximately three months. After that, you may require to exchange it for a Norwegian license. 3. What is the cost of obtaining a Norwegian driver's license?
